Katy Perry and Rita Ora took their talents beyond the studio and stage by strutting their stuff on the catwalk during Milan Fashion Week today. The two pop stars each helped out their designer friend Jeremy Scott by making a cameo on the runway during his fashion show for his debut collection Moschino.

Perry and Ora, both done up in black and gold pieces from Scott's line, did one walk down the runway each, struck a pose, and then continued to their seats in the front row to enjoy the rest of the show.

"I feel like a child at Christmas with new toys, I can't play with just one," Scott told WWD when explaining his new collection yesterday. Along with black and gold pieces, Scott's line included an ode to McDonalds, a dress covered in nutrition facts, a Spongebob Squarepants motif and a Kraft Blue Box Macaroni & Cheese ball gown.
